自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(19)
  • 收藏
  • 关注

原创 torch之网络模型的保存与读取

网络模型的保存与读取

2022-07-07 10:35:24 711 1

原创 torch之测试过程

测试过程

2022-07-06 16:44:07 1037

原创 torch之训练过程

torch 训练过程

2022-07-06 16:34:57 1185

原创 torch之dataloader

dataloader

2022-07-06 16:31:10 771

原创 torch之optimizer.step() 与 scheduler.step() 的用法

optimizer.step() 与 scheduler.step() 的用法

2022-07-06 16:16:06 11303

原创 Python装饰器

Python装饰器是用于拓展原来函数功能的一种函数 ,目的是在不改变函数名的情况下,给函数添加新的功能。**这个函数的特殊之处在于它的返回值也是一个函数,这个函数是内嵌在“原”函数的函数。...

2021-09-05 20:35:00 68

原创 Java多线程

一、基本概念:程序、进程、线程1.基本概念程序(program)是为完成特定任务、用某种语言编写的一组指令的集合。即指一段静态的代码,静态对象。进程(process)是程序的一次执行过程,或是正在运行的一个程序。是一个动态的过程:有它自身的产生、存在和消亡的过程。——生命周期      如:运行中的QQ,运行中的MP3播放器      程序是静态的,进程是动态的 &n

2021-03-13 14:48:18 132

原创 人脸识别优化的本质

人脸识别模型优化的本质为:      在一个特征空间中,属于同一个人的图像特征尽可能聚拢,不属于同一个人的图像特征尽可能发散,模型对于特征建模能力的强弱直接影响人脸识别模型的识别准确率。      设计优良的损失函数,可以最大化实现类内特征的聚合与类间特征的离散。Margin 类的损失函数可以被统一表达为:式中,m1 、m2 、m3 为添加的不同的 Margin。如图 1 所示,

2021-01-24 20:22:17 264

原创 CNN中各个层的作用

卷积层:      卷积层通过局部连接和权值共享的方法,模拟具有局部感受野的简单细胞,提取一些初级视觉特征的过程。局部连接指卷积层上的每一个神经元与前一层特征图中固定区域的神经元建立连接;权值共享指同一特征图中的神经元用一组相同的连接强度与前一层局部连接,可以减少网络训练参数,上述一组相同的连接强度即为一个特征提取器,在运算的过程中变现为一个卷积核,卷积核数值先随机初始化,最后由网络训练确定。池化层:   &nb

2021-01-22 17:50:32 2926

原创 基于多尺度分层双线性池化网络的细粒度表情识别

由于人脸表情细微的类间差异和显著的类内变化使得人脸表情识别困难而导致识别率低,为此提出了一个基于多尺度双线性池化神经网络的模型。首先,通过精心设计的三种不同的粗细尺度网络提取人脸表情全局特征。然后,引入了分层双线性池化层,集成多个同一网络以及不同网络的多尺度跨层双线性特征来捕获不同层级间的部分特征关系,从而增强模型对面部表情微妙特征表征的判别能力。最后,通过逐层反卷积融合多层特征信息,解决了神经网络通过多层卷积层、池化层提取特征时丢失部分关键特征的问题。该模型在 FER2013 和 CK+公开数据集上识别率

2021-01-22 17:20:53 563

原创 博士论文——基于卷积神经网络的人脸识别研究 __张燕红

论文题目作者年份关键词链接备注基于卷积神经网络的人脸识别研究张燕红2018人脸识别;卷积神经网络;特征提取;分块策略;正则化博士论文摘要:随着信息技术的蓬勃发展,人们的学习和生活方式都发生了深刻的变化,公共安全日渐成为大家关注的焦点问题。生物特征识别技术由此应运而生,尤其是其中的人脸识别技术。相较于指纹识别、虹膜识别等其他生物识别技术,人脸识别具有采集方式友好、较少需要或不需要人的配合、应用操作简单、隐蔽性好等优点。在日常生活的方方面面如公共安全、金融安全等,人脸...

2021-01-22 17:20:39 2039

原创 super关键字

1.super关键字有三种用法1.在子类的成员方法中,访问父类的成员方法2.在子类的成员方法中,访问父类的成员变量3.在子类的构造方法中,访问父类的构造方法具体看以下代码创建一个父类:public class Demo01SuperFu { int num = 10; public void method(){ System.out.println("父类方法"); }创建一个子类:public class Demo01SuperZi ext

2020-12-09 13:58:32 85

原创 java 中的异常处理与分类

一、异常分类Throwable是 Java 语言中所有错误或异常的超类。下一层分为Error和Exception1、Error类是指java运行时系统的内部错误和资源耗尽错误。应用程序不会抛出该类对象。如果出现了这样的错误,除了告知用户,剩下的就是尽力使程序安全的终止。2、Exception又有两个分支,一个是运行时异常RuntimeException,如:NullPointerException、ClassCastException;一个是检查异常CheckedException,如I/O错误导致

2020-12-08 15:15:25 380

原创 深度学习中的 overfitting问题的几种解决方法

今天,我们来谈谈人们在平时深度学习中究竟怎么解决的过拟合问题的大家应该都知道,high bias(高偏差)对应着欠拟合,而high variance(高方差)对应着过拟合。下面,我们就来解决overfitting(过拟合)的问题1.Regularization (正则化)我们先回顾一下逻辑回归中介绍的 L2 regularization,其表达式为:还有一种 L1 regularization 方法,表达式为:与L2 regularization相比,L1 regularization得到的

2020-12-08 11:15:29 2952

原创 MATLAB之最干货(四)

MATLAB之最干货(四)——内置函数到这里,我要分享的内容部分已经过半,今天,我带来的是MATLAB中的内置函数部分,肘子~~一. 多项式1. 创建p = [1,2,3,4]; % 系数向量,按x降幂排列,最右边是常数f1 = poly2str(p,'x'); % 生成好看的字符串 f1 = x^3 + 2 x^2 + 3 x + 4,不被认可的运算式f2 = poly2sym(p); % 生成可用的符号函数 f2 = x^3 + 2*x^2 + 3*x + 42. 求值x = 4

2020-11-18 18:38:26 513

原创 MATLAB之最干货(三)

MATLAB之最干货(三)很快,到了我们的图像绘制环节,在研究中,图像绘制是很常用的,对研究的数据进行直观体现。下面,我们就开始今天的内容——matlab中的图像绘制,肘子~~首先,变量备用,用来下面举例子x = 0:0.1:2*pi;y1 = sin(x);y2 = cos(x);一、二维曲线的绘制1.基本函数(1)plot(y) ,y为向量plot(y1); % 纵坐标为y的值;横坐标自动为元素序号(角标+1),此处为1~9(2)plot(y) ,y为矩阵figure;

2020-11-16 17:29:35 480 2

原创 MATLAB中的遇到一些函数积累

MATLAB中的遇到一些函数积累1.Matlab之rand()函数的使用rand是0-1的均匀分布,randn是均值为0方差为1的正态分布rand(n)或randn(n)生成n*n的随机数矩阵rand(n,m)或randn(m,n)生成m*n的随机数矩阵。2. randperm()的用法将一列序号随机打乱,序号必须是整数。randperm(5)ans =5 3 4 1 2这个例子将1~5顺序随机打乱。randperm(100,5)ans =

2020-11-13 15:12:47 205 1

原创 MATLAB之最干货(二)

MATLAB之最干货(二)咚咚咚咚咚!!我来啦这一节该轮到我们的matlab的结构部分上场了!来次够,坐稳了说到结构呢,每门语言都会学习,而且每种语言的代码分格都有些许差异,今天在这里呢,我就只给大家讲讲matlab中与其他语言结构不一样的地方,一样的地方我会一笔带过哦~不多比比,走你——a = 5;x = [1,2];y = [3,4];一.选择结构(1) %if-elseif-else-endif a>0 disp(x);elseif a==0 disp(a);els

2020-11-13 12:28:24 378

原创 MATLAB之最干货(一)

MATLAB之最干货(一)首先哈,咳咳 欢迎大家点进来,在这里呢,弟弟给大家分享一点关于MATLAB的干货,考试入门都不在话下。不多比比,直接干——还得比比几句... 这儿呢, 建议大家有C语言或者其他编程语言的基础,不用精通,有那么回事就可以哈 再者就是对线性代数和矩阵有一定的了解,熟悉其基本的知识。好了,开整... 首先这一节让我们走进value的世界吧一.生成矩阵1.直接法a = [1,2,3;4,5,6;7,8,9];2.冒号一维矩阵 a = 开始:步长:结束,步长为

2020-11-11 22:32:17 409

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除